And the journey continues!... The TransCanada Highway has been amazingly scenic for the past 600km but for some reason we've been really tired today so we quit for the night in Thunder Bay.
Today we saw a black bear climbing the sandy slope of a hillside. It was cute! We also saw some strange birds that I never knew existed - they looked like herons but they were brown with red heads and they were walking in the forest in a group of four or five. I found out they're called Sandhill Cranes - I tried to capture them on camera.
We ate THE MOST AMAZING Indian food at "Masala Grill" and I think I would drive the 1600km from home just to eat there!!! Seriously, it's worth coming to Thunder Bay for!! Now we are fed and full. There is an island in Lake Superior called Sleeping Giant because it looks like an enormous man laying on his back in the water. I am dreaming of sleeping as soundly as that stone giant, surrounded with today's images of Lake Superior. zzzzzzz.
